Cache placed with permission of the landowner. Don't let the purple
paint fool ya! But PLEASE, enter at the orange gate only. This
cache is named for the proposed new scenic highway that runs
through this area. This route has not been completed as of yet, but
the planning for it dates back to 1985. The proposed route starts
at I-40 and runs through the small community of Wiederkehr Village
and intersects Hwy 186 near St.Mary's Church. The route parallels
an existing highway that is scenic also. While here, you might see
some wildlife. And when you leave the cache, you have a good view
of the mountains to the North. This cache can only be accessed from
a gate at the old railroad grade at Hwy.186. Once you reach the
area you should be able to see a re-claimed coal mine strip pit
that makes a really good lake for fishermen. When I hid this cache
last summer, I rode my bike through waist high grass. I paid dearly
with the biggest case of Arkansas Travel Bugs (CHIGGERS) that any
cacher has ever seen. Yep, they still itch to this day! Parking for
this cache is in one of two places ONLY! WAYPOINTS will be listed
herein. Please be sure to put the cache back in it's hiding spot
exactly like you found it so as to not ruin the challenge for the
next cacher. Please write a little about your experience as our
reward for placing caches. Happy Caching!
